Dil Dosti Dance (popularly known as D3 ) revolutionized Indian youth television when it premiered on Channel V in 2011. As India’s first dance-based fiction show, it captured the hearts of millions of teenagers and young adults. The narrative arc of Dil Dosti Dance spans several distinct phases, tracking the characters from wide-eyed college freshmen to mature adults fighting for their professional dreams. 1. The St. Louis College Rivalry (Episodes 1 – 150)
The anchor of the show. Swayam Shekhawat (Shantanu Maheshwari) was the lover boy with a heart of gold, while Sharon Rai Prakash (Sneha Kapoor/Vrushika Mehta) was the firebrand "Dazzlers" leader. Their slow-burn romance—from enemies to reluctant allies to soulmates—remains one of the most celebrated arcs in Indian youth television history. Swayam’s unwavering patience against Sharon’s defensive walls created a dynamic that was mature beyond its years.

D3: Dil Dosti Dance was more than just a show; it was a cultural phenomenon that redefined youth television. It proved that a story centered on a group of friends and their passion for dance could resonate with audiences on a deep emotional level. The show's success paved the way for other fiction shows to incorporate dance as a central theme rather than just an occasional filler.
